International financial advisory firm Hoxton Wealth has begun working with Amazon Web Services (AWS) to explore how AI can benefit both its own business and the wealth management sector more broadly.
The collaboration forms part of AWS's $1 billion investment in Forward Deployed Engineering, a new organization that embeds experienced AWS engineers, including those from frontier AI teams, directly with customer teams to co-develop and deploy agentic AI solutions in days rather than months. Engagements are structured around business outcomes and designed so the customer's own team achieves self-sufficiency by the end.
"AWS and its partner companies, including AI specialists, bring the technical expertise," says Mansel Oliver, Chief Technology Officer at Hoxton Wealth. "They're working with us to prove out various concepts, and we hope to take those live."
One initiative already underway uses AI to generate client reports, boosting advisor productivity and streamlining operations. Hoxton Wealth is also building an internal knowledge base to democratise expertise that currently sits with a handful of senior staff.
"Often an advisor would need to speak to a senior colleague to get an answer," Oliver explains. "We're taking that knowledge out of a few people's heads and making it available to everyone, so advisors can find answers themselves."

Hoxton Wealth is using the AWS FDE organization to reshape its workflows. "Report generation that once took hours now takes minutes. We can put together personalised client presentations in minutes, find information across the business instantly instead of asking around, and complete compliance checks that used to take days in a fraction of the time," Oliver says.
